Brandon Bernard (the AD) was awesome, and pretty much let me choose whoever I wanted for the first character... and since I like her design and haven't painted her nearly as much as I wanted to, I chose Enfys Nest (from Solo).
For the second piece I could choose any of my favorite Leia scenes... and (for better or worse) mine is Leia's last meeting with Luke in TLJ. :'( Just a really great moment (if sad!), and a fun challenge to fit both characters in a vertical format.
I couldn't ask for a better client than Topps, and this was a really great project to be a part of!
